A car rental invoice template is a crucial document that serves as a record of a transaction between a car rental company and a customer. It provides details of the rental agreement, including the duration of the rental, the type of vehicle rented, and the associated charges. These templates often include payment terms, pickup and drop-off locations, and any applicable taxes or fees.
Car rental invoice templates play a vital role in streamlining the rental process and ensuring transparency. They help avoid misunderstandings, facilitate timely payments, and serve as legal records for both parties. Comprehensiveness
In the context of car rental invoice templates, comprehensiveness plays a vital role in ensuring that all essential information is captured and presented clearly. A comprehensive invoice not only streamlines the billing process but also serves as a valuable record of the transaction for both the car rental company and the customer.
-
Rental Details:
This section should include details such as the rental dates, vehicle type, mileage limits, and any additional equipment or services included in the rental.
-
Charges and Fees:
Clearly outline the daily or weekly rental rate, as well as any applicable taxes, surcharges, and additional fees, such as cleaning fees or late return fees.
-
Payment Terms:
Specify the payment due date, accepted payment methods, and any applicable discounts or penalties for early or late payments.
-
Contact Information:
Provide the contact information for both the car rental company and the customer, including addresses, phone numbers, and email addresses.
By ensuring comprehensiveness in car rental invoice templates, businesses can provide customers with a clear and detailed record of the transaction. This fosters transparency, minimizes disputes, and enhances the overall customer experience.

Payment Options
Within the framework of car rental invoice templates, the section dedicated to Payment Options plays a pivotal role in defining the methods and terms for settling the financial obligation. It provides clarity for both the car rental company and the customer, ensuring a smooth and efficient transaction process.
-
Accepted Payment Methods
Clearly specify the available payment methods, such as credit cards (Visa, Mastercard, American Express), debit cards, prepaid cards, or cash. This information helps customers choose their preferred payment option, expediting the transaction.
-
Online Payment Gateway
If applicable, provide details about the online payment gateway used for secure and convenient online payments. This includes the gateway’s website address or app, ensuring customers can easily access the platform for payment processing.
-
Payment Due Date
Clearly state the due date for payment, which is typically aligned with the rental period’s end date. This information ensures timely payment and minimizes late payment penalties.
-
Payment Terms
Outline any additional payment terms or conditions, such as discounts for early payments or surcharges for late payments. Transparency in payment terms fosters customer understanding and reduces potential disputes.
By incorporating these essential aspects into the Payment Options section of car rental invoice templates, businesses can facilitate seamless payment processes, enhance customer satisfaction, and maintain accurate financial records.

Automation: Utilize software to streamline invoice generation and processing.
In the realm of car rental businesses, the advent of automation has revolutionized the invoice generation and processing workflow through the implementation of specialized software solutions. This technological advancement has fostered efficiency, accuracy, and streamlined operations within the car rental industry.
Automation software designed for car rental invoice management serves as a critical component of modern invoice templates. By integrating with existing rental systems, this software automates the data extraction process, seamlessly populating invoice fields with accurate information such as rental duration, vehicle type, additional charges, and payment terms. This eliminates manual data entry errors and ensures consistency across all invoices.
Practical applications of automation in car rental invoice templates extend beyond data accuracy. These software solutions offer customizable invoice templates tailored to the specific branding and preferences of each car rental company. They also provide real-time invoice tracking capabilities, allowing businesses to monitor the status of invoices and follow up with customers promptly. Additionally, automated invoice processing accelerates payment collection, reduces administrative costs, and enhances overall financial control.
